Overview of Electric Grinders
Electric grinders are versatile devices that make use of electric motors to drive a variety of rotary or oscillating tools capable of grinding, slicing, or polishing material. There are broadly two main types of electric grinders. On one side, there are those that are primarily used as household appliances for food processing. On the other side, there are heavy-duty versions that are considered power tools, which are indispensable in workshops and industrial environments.
The household range of electric grinders includes products specifically engineered for grinding coffee, spices, meat, and other foods. These models emphasize consistent grinding fineness, ease of cleaning, safety features, and energy efficiency. Many of these models come with adjustable settings that allow users to choose the consistency of the grind, an essential feature for culinary applications where texture can influence flavor and presentation.
In contrast, industrial electric grinders, often known as angle grinders or cutoff machines, are built to withstand harsh working conditions. They typically feature robust motors, reinforced housings, and protective guards. Such devices are used extensively in metal fabrication, masonry, automotive repair, and various other trades where cutting or grinding hard materials is required.

Historical Evolution of Electric Grinders
The development of electric grinders can be traced back to the early days of industrial electrification. Initially, grinding operations were manual, but as electrical power became more widely available, inventors began to integrate motors into grinding applications. Early electric grinders were relatively simple devices that primarily used a single-speed motor and a basic grinding mechanism. Over time, as technology advanced, improvements in motor design, material science, and precision engineering led to the birth of multi-speed and variable-speed electric grinders.
Throughout the mid-20th century, electric grinders underwent a transformation in both the industrial and household sectors. In kitchens, electric coffee grinders first emerged as a faster alternative to hand-cranked models. These early models often featured blade grinding mechanisms that, while fast, did not always produce a uniform grind. The evolution toward burr grinders, which offer a consistent particle size distribution, represented a significant improvement in taste extraction and flavor quality. At the same time, industrial applications saw the introduction of angle grinders with increased torque and safety features such as adjustable guards and vibration-dampening handles.

Household Food Grinders
Household food grinders are designed for the efficient processing of various food items. Within this category, the most common types include coffee grinders, spice mills, and meat grinders. Each serves a distinct purpose in the kitchen:
Coffee Grinders: These devices are specifically engineered to grind coffee beans into a consistent size, which is crucial for brewing methods that rely on precise extraction. High-end models often use conical burrs or flat burrs to achieve a uniform grind.
Spice Grinders: Spice and herb grinders are built to release the full aroma and flavor of spices while ensuring that the texture remains consistent. Many models offer adjustable coarseness settings.
Meat Grinders: Designed to handle tougher and sometimes fibrous material, electric meat grinders usually come with powerful motors and various attachments to accommodate different types of meat and additional ingredients.
Industrial and Workshop Grinders
In industrial settings, electric grinders are far more robust and designed for tasks such as cutting, grinding, and polishing a wide range of materials. The most prevalent models in this area are angle grinders and bench grinders. They are often equipped with accessories like cutting discs, grinding wheels, and polishing pads. Key features of industrial models include:
High-Powered Motors: These motors deliver the necessary force to grind tough materials such as metal, stone, and concrete.
Adjustable Speed Settings: Variable speeds ensure precision and control, important when working on delicate tasks as well as heavy-duty projects.
Enhanced Safety Features: Industrial grinders are designed with safety guards, anti-vibration handles, and automatic shutoff systems to protect users during extended periods of operation.

Electric Coffee Grinders: A Detailed Analysis
Electric coffee grinders are among the most popular appliances in modern kitchens. Their importance in achieving the perfect cup of coffee cannot be overstated. The consistency of the grind plays a pivotal role in flavor extraction, and therefore the design and performance of coffee grinders have been extensively refined. In this section, we will examine several major brands and specific models that have become synonymous with quality and consistency.
Baratza
Baratza is renowned for its dedication to precision and durability. Several of its models have become industry standards:
Baratza Encore is perhaps the most widely recognized model. It has garnered praise for its simplicity, durability, and ease of use. This entry-level model features conical burrs and a straightforward user interface, making it suitable for both novice coffee enthusiasts and seasoned baristas.
Baratza Virtuoso is a step up from the Encore, offering a more refined grinding performance with improved consistency and a faster motor. Enthusiasts appreciate this model for its ability to deliver the perfect grind for various brewing methods, from espresso to French press.
Another noteworthy model is the Baratza Sette series. These grinders incorporate innovative design elements that allow for minimal retention of coffee grounds. Their adjustable settings and rapid grind time are particularly appealing to those who value efficiency and consistency.

Electric Spice and Herb Grinders
Spice and herb grinders hold a special place in modern culinary practices. They are designed to maximize the flavor potential of spices by releasing aromatic oils during the grinding process. Unlike coffee grinders that focus on consistency for extraction, spice grinders aim to preserve the integrity of the spice’s flavor and aroma.

Black & Decker
Black & Decker also offers models that cater to the needs of spice and herb grinders. These devices typically incorporate powerful yet quiet motors and are engineered to minimize heat generation during the grinding process. Heat management is crucial in preserving the volatile compounds found in spices, which can otherwise be diminished by excessive heat.

Motor Technology and Efficiency
One of the most significant technological improvements in electric grinders is the evolution of motor technology. Manufacturers have shifted from traditional brushed motors to brushless designs that offer higher efficiency, reduced maintenance requirements, and longer lifespans. Brushless motors generate less heat and are often more energy-efficient, making them ideal for both household and industrial applications. These advances have not only improved overall performance but have also contributed to quieter operation and lower energy consumption.

High-Quality Burrs and Grinding Mechanisms
A critical factor in the performance of any grinder, particularly for coffee, is the quality of its burrs or blades. Advanced ceramic burrs, for example, offer excellent durability and a consistent grinding action without generating excessive heat. In industrial settings, hardened steel grinding mechanisms are used to withstand the strain of cutting through abrasive materials. The innovation in burr design extends to features such as anti-clumping coatings and specialized geometries that ensure a uniform grind.

Key Performance Indicators
When evaluating electric grinders, several key performance indicators are commonly considered:
• Motor Power: Measured in watts or horsepower, this indicates the force available for grinding tasks.
• Speed Range: The number of revolutions per minute (RPM) can significantly affect grind consistency and efficiency.
• Burr or Blade Material: The quality of the grinding mechanism, whether made from stainless steel, ceramic, or composite materials, plays a critical role in both durability and performance.
• Noise Levels: Particularly important for household applications, lower decibel ratings indicate quieter operation.
• Ease of Cleaning and Maintenance: Detachable parts, dishwasher-safe components, and streamlined designs contribute to the overall ease of upkeep.
• Safety Features: Essential in both household and industrial settings, safety features such as guards, automatic shutoff, and non-slip bases are closely examined.

Motor Dynamics and Power Efficiency
At the heart of every electric grinder is a motor that converts electrical energy into mechanical motion. Detailed engineering analyses have led to improvements in motor dynamics, particularly with the advent of brushless technologies. These motors are not only more efficient but also reduce the wear on moving parts, thereby increasing the overall lifespan of the grinder. Advanced techniques such as digital motor control and pulse-width modulation (PWM) have further refined performance, leading to faster response times and more precise control over grinding operations.
